Ali Rez
Creative Director
FP7/DXB McCann

DUBAI, UAE //  Ali Rez started as a Physics undergraduate before ending up in advertising in San Francisco, where – when not involved in mountain biking accidents - he spent more than a decade working on global brands such as Adobe, 7UP, ChevronTexaco and HP.

In quest for adventure, Ali moved to the Middle East, and quickly became one of the most prolific award winners in the region, collecting more than 75 metals in under two years, including double Gold Lions at Cannes 2015, and the only 2015 Clio Outdoor Gold awarded to an agency in Asia. This year Ali has been ranked amongst the top 15 creative directors in the world by the Big Won report.

Ali’s career accolades include D&AD and OneShow pencils, Effies, LIA, New York Festivals, Dubai Lynx, Communication Arts, AdStars, Spikes Asia, and the one that is still most dear to him: a Gold awarded by Hal Riney at the San Francisco Show. His work against drone warfare - "Not A Bug Splat" - has been featured at art galleries such as Tate UK, and has won a United Nations Peace prize. Ali's creative leadership resulted in BBDO Pakistan being named Agency of the Year by Campaign magazine, before he moved on to Effie Agency of the Year FP7 in Dubai.

Ali has spoken at Tedx, lectured at several universities, played cricket for California, and, being a firm believer that curiousity leads to creativity, has traveled to 102 countries - including North Korea on Kim Il-Sung's private plane.
